Place Of Tilliefoure

The remains of a tower house of the Leslies of Wardhouse was transformed into the present Scots Arts & Crafts building in 1884.

Alternative names for Place Of Tilliefoure

Place Of Tilliefourne, Place Of Tillifour, Place Of Tillyfoure

Where is Place Of Tilliefoure?

Place Of Tilliefoure is in the parish of Oyne and the county of Aberdeenshire.
